Crackdown 3 Official Launch Trailer


Total votes: 6

Xbox One and Windows 10 exclusive. CRACKDOWN 3 OFFICIAL LAUNCH TRAILER. The city is under fire from TerraNova Corporation and only you can save it from a blackout! Gear up, power up and save New Providence. Get it February 15 or play with Xbox Game Pass.

Add new comment

Leave this field empty.

Add new comment